What is the ERC20 Token Standard Implementation?
Ethereum tokens are digital assets that are recognised by the Ethereum blockchain. Ethereum tokens have a striking simplicity in the already-developed Ethereum blockchain, so there is no need to create a new one. The developer has access to a pre-existing infrastructure.
Because of the high demand for Ethers, the Ethereum ecosystem is stronger and more resilient than others. Developers may use the Ethereum platform to create smart contracts for Ethereum tokens for a variety of applications. Ethereum tokens are valuable blockchain resources that may be sent and received in a user's wallet much like any other cryptocurrency. Right now, the usability of Ethereum tokens is truly huge and limitless. Tokens can be used for a variety of purposes, including paying for advertising, purchasing video games, and contributing to scientific advancement or world peace. Because there is such a wide range of projects to pick from, you can find one that will make your life easier.
All of the functions and events of the ERC20 token standard are implemented in smart contracts. Initial coin offers (ICOs) or crowdfunding events based on the concepts of this standard are the most common approach to distribute tokens. The acronym ERC stands for Ethereum Request for Comments, and it refers to a formal code produced as a mechanism for Ethereum development.
The ERC20 standard simplifies the process of integrating Ethereum tokens with newly developed services. Furthermore, as this standard is constantly developed and upgraded, the token system becomes more stable and secure.
Let's go over the ERC20 token standard functions and events that need to be included in a smart contract.
The ERC20 standard outlines a set of standard rules for producing Ethereum-based tokens and their operation on the Ethereum blockchain, including how to originate transactions, transfer tokens, and set the total supply, excluding fees.
In this instance, if you want to learn more about smart contracts and transactions, read Cryptoauxiliary's educational essay, which will teach you how the blockchain works with smart contracts.
To put it another way, you pay fees (gas) in Ethers when you send Ethers or any other cryptocurrency. The transaction will fail if the amount of gas is too low, and you will receive an error on your screen.
Ethereum Tokens can be stored at any Ethereum wallet address. Make sure your wallet is an ERC20-compatible token wallet before completing a transaction or participating in an ICO. You can check your tokens on Etherscan in the "View Tokens" area after you receive them.
To Store Tokens, Why Do You Need to Create an Ethereum Wallet Address?
Investing in ICOs (Initial Coin Offerings) and purchasing Ethereum tokens is one of the finest ways to contribute in cryptocurrency. The Ethereum blockchain is used by the majority of ICO tokens. So, if a holder wishes to participate in an ICO, he must first build an Ethereum ERC20-compatible wallet in which he is solely responsible for his private keys. If you're thinking about investing your fiat money in an ICO, use Cryptoauxiliary to look into the many methods that different ICOs accept fiat money.
Secret keys or various alternative means of unique identification are used in Ethereum wallets. Passwords can't be recovered if they're lost.
You'll get your unique public key or public address when you create a new wallet. To emphasise your security, purchasing tokens and transferring them in the future requires your private keys or keystore files. The security of your cash is ensured by key files, which prevent your crypto-investments from being hacked. Because Ethereum is a new platform that is gradually permeating every level of society, it is continually evolving and improving. Furthermore, its transferring method is almost unrivalled. As a result, no one needs to be concerned about the safety of their wallet.
Wallets for ERC20 Tokens in Hot and Cold Forms
Wallets are currently available in two varieties: heated and cold. What is the true distinction between them? It's quite straightforward. Currently, investors' wallets include vast sums of cryptocurrency or various types of tokens. Users save only a portion of the tokens they will need for purchasing processes in order to protect them. Others are maintained in cold wallets or kept "offline."
As you may have anticipated, the distinction is as follows:
In contrast to hot wallets, hackers will be unable to take your digital assets from your cold wallet if you do not have access to the internet. It's important to divide your tokens sensibly across two storages, with the bigger number concentrated in a cold wallet.
If a stockholder wishes to keep his money safe when purchasing cryptocurrencies or tokens on the market, he should always transfer stocks to a cold wallet!
Why do people opt for cold wallets?
For starters, there are fewer hacking weaknesses.
Second, you must confirm the transaction by pressing the button on your hardware wallet.
ERC-20 Compatible Token Wallets Come in a Wide Range of Designs
The ERC20 standard's token production is based on the Ethereum blockchain. When you come across a token, you can use a smart contract to investigate it:
each transaction involving that token
the token's current value
holders of tokens (how many people actually hold it)
ERC20 tokens are presented by Ethereum addresses and conveyed by Ethereum transactions, which distinguishes them from Litecoin/Bitcoin.
It is critical to understand that when moving Ethereum or ERC20 assets to a smart contract, it is preferable to boost transaction fees. This piques miners' interest while also ensuring that the "contract" strategy is carried out correctly.
The normal GWEI pricing, according to Github, is 20 GWEI. If you want to ensure that the transaction does not fail, you can up the fee price. You can check the GWEI price in the top-right corner of MyEtherWallet and read the information in the drop-down menu. Move the slider from left to right to find a pricing that is right for you.
In Myetherwallet erc20 compatible, how can I choose the gas price?
Let's look at the most common types of ERC20-compatible wallets and weigh up on their benefits and drawbacks for the average crypto investor.
This is the most widely used wallet for ERC20 tokens and token contracts currently available. Tokens can also be quickly and securely transferred from Mist to MyEtherWallet or any other wallet.
When sending tokens, extreme caution is required. Each holder must check the data for transactions numerous times in order to avoid losing tokens (he can transfer tokens to the wrong account/address).
MIST is a multi-signature, full-node platform that requires no personal information from the user. Follow these four basic steps to set up a Mist Wallet:
Download the Ethereum Mist Wallet from https://github.com/ethereum/mist/releases.
Run the app after you've installed it.
Make a new account or log in if you already have one.
Choose whether to start the test or main network.
The graphic above shows all of the wallets that are available to the user. With his private key or keystore file and password, the user can quickly access his wallet. MIST is available in Linux, Mac OS X, and Windows versions that are continually updated.
Because MyEtherWallet is a web-based version of the Ethereum wallet, there is no need to download it. You can create a new wallet or open an existing one; however, you must first select a network from the dropdown menu: test nets (Rinkeby, Kovan, or Ropsten) or the main network.
To exemplify the advantages of using the web version, consider the following:
Everyone has access to it because it is free.
interacting with the blockchain directly
absolute command of the keys and stake
personal accountability for your own safety
No personal data is required.
Add-on for Chrome
(Chrome and Firefox)
MetaMask is a Chrome addon that allows a user to view his Ether wallet address. When downloading, the user can pick from the following options: MetaMask is available for installation in Chrome, Firefox, Opera, and the brand-new Brave browser.
You can open or create a new wallet, and before making a transaction, the user can review all data and approve or reject it.
Ethereum Dapps can be run directly in the browser.
includes a user interface
verifies transactions on the blockchain
Three basic benefits come with MetaMask + MyEtherWallet.
MetaMask is resistant to hackers since a key remains in MetaMask and is not swiped by a fraudulent website.
It's the quickest and easiest way to undo your wallet on MyEtherWallet.com, and it's completely free.
If you visit one of the blacklisted sites, MetaMask will alert you with a warning button.
You have a unique account, equity, and transaction history when it comes to transferring stocks.
Send a modest quantity of tokens or ETH to test the system before sending a large amount. You can also use a hardware wallet or MyEtherWallet to go offline. Everything will be secure as a result of this.
Parity is an Ethereum environment for working with smart contracts and decentralised applications (Dapps). Parity allows developers to create protocol extensions and smart contracts.
The creators of Parity split its functions into 3 groups:
management of the account, agenda book, and multi-currency
formation, import/export of key
Web3 dApp browser
support of hardware and computerized cold wallet
support of nickname registry
dApp browser and enrollment
ERC-20 token equity and enrollment
density development climate
clear, modular codebase
rapid processing of transactions
full privacy and control
different solutions of distributions
accessible to use
ImToken is available for both iOS and Android, and it provides the user with all of the tools they need to manage their Ethereum holdings. This is one of the most recent mobile wallets to support ERC-20 tokens.
easy to use and safe
Approves multi-tokens, Dapps, HDwallet, agenda book, and other applications.
secures private keys, creates a backup in case of disaster, and adds digital resources with a single click
Transactions are tracked in real time.
All of your tokens and their numbers are automatically recorded and displayed by imToken. The majority of users still grab tokens by hand and subsequently send them, but the updated version has a new token-searching feature: when you click in the plus box, you may search for tokens by name, logo, or contact location.
Because you can save your private files on imToken, it is safe to use. The private key isn't protected by encryption. It's hazardous to use it to back up your wallet, so instead, utilise KeyStore and mnemonic expressions for double backup.
Eidoo is an iPhone/Android multicurrency wallet. You should back up your wallet and store the private keys on your device. Use the one-of-a-kind QR code you'll need to complete transactions.
Locate the list of available tokens in your wallet and select the credit you want to send. Then select Transfer from the drop-down menu. Fill in the recipient's address as well as the number of tokens you want to send.
Defend Yourself Against Loss
Make a complete backup and do not rely on tokens stored on your computer. You can either print it off or save it to a USB device. If you lose your secret key or password, your account may become inaccessible indefinitely.
ERC-20 Tokens and Incompatible Wallets
To be on the safe side, double-check that your wallet is ERC-20 compatible before purchasing your tokens. It's best to avoid using the following wallets when trading tokens:
any Bitcoin exchange
any Ethereum exchange
Jaxx (You can receive any ERC-20 tokens in your Jaxx’s Ethereum address, but ONLY if they are supported by Jaxx. If not, use MyEtherWallet, instead.)
Trezor and Ledger are two cold/hardware wallets.
If a token holder does not feel safe holding all of his tokens in one online wallet, a hardware wallet can be very useful. This is an electronic device that efficiently collects the secret keys of all tokens. Hardware wallets are superior because they give greater security and flexibility. They are not always connected to the internet and can be stored wherever you like. To put it another way, they're USB devices that connect can a computer and allow users to conduct transactions using Ethers or Ethereum tokens.
The benefits of a hardware wallet are as follows:
operates keys offline and protects against various forms of malware user-friendly interface; accessible to beginners in the bitcoin space password-protected option to supply at any time
Hardware wallets have the following drawbacks:
exorbitant (compared to software wallets)
Because the majority of them have sold out, they are difficult to come by.
In the event of damage or loss, you can quickly retrieve it using a seed word table that you create on the device and record on the connected sheets. Unless you're going to lose it, it's best to keep seed words in a safe place, away from your wallet, and in two pieces. You can preserve your ERC-20 tokens and easily export your secret key from/to any Ethereum-compatible wallet using hardware wallets.
Trezor's Hardware Wallet and Its Features
Let's take a look at the TREZOR wallet. It's a hardware wallet that works with MyEtherWallet to make it ERC-20 compatible, and it can be accessed from any PC with a USB port.
easily available offline collection of secret keys requires a password during setup pass to a 24-word seed (provides more security, and you can memorise it to retrieve the wallet, if necessary)
As previously stated, TREZOR provides an adequate amount of privacy and does not require the use of nicknames or passwords. On a PC, Electrum, MultiBit HD, and GreenAddress can establish secrecy; on Android, Greenbits and Mycelium; and on the web, myTREZOR.com can establish secrecy.
The Trezor Bridge, a specific programme that is compatible with Trezor Wallet, must be installed on the user's PC. The Chrome extension is no exception, since it allows users to select the proper wallet form. Linux users, on the other hand, will require additional settings. If you want to use Trezor with Android, make sure your phone supports USB host and that you have an OTG cable. The Trezor website has all of the instructions and directions.
Token Storage With The Ledger Nano S Wallet
Obviously, executing a transaction using Ledger wallet is simple because it signs the transaction and sends the data to your computer. By tapping the button, you can quickly confirm transactions. It has an OLED panel that allows you to quickly verify the data for each transaction. When it comes to the security of the investment, such functionality is extremely important.
approval in several currencies (Bitcoin, Litecoin, Ethereum, and Altcoins)
confirms the display protection agreement (data is secured with a PIN password)
backups and restores (records can be easily backed up and restored on any Ledger device or suitable wallet.)
a low price
Ethereum Assets are stored in the Coinbase Wallet.
Coinbase is, in fact, a well-known Bitcoin and Ethereum exchange. This platform provides protection and ensures investor safety, allowing them to conveniently follow the crypto boom. Bitcoin, Litecoin, Ethereum, and other major digital currencies are supported by Coinbase.
Coinbase was originally used in San Francisco in 2012, and it now has a presence in 32 states. It has over 12 million members and has exchanged over $40 billion in digital currency. Furthermore, users can sell their bitcoin at a predetermined rate on Coinbase, allowing them to invest in cryptocurrencies faster than on other exchanges. Furthermore, Coinbase is one of the few cryptocurrency stock exchanges that accepts bank cards, making trading much faster and easier.
However, before taking part in an ICO and transferring your tokens to a Coinbase wallet, double-check that they are compatible with the wallet. Coinbase wallets are compatible with the following cryptocurrencies:
Ethereum is supported by coinbase.
Create Your Own Coinbase Account
Create a user account (enter nickname and email, and create a secret code.)
Select an account category (approve the email address.)
Make sure the phone number is correct.
Set up the payment system (2 methods are provided: bank transmission or credit card.) Coinbase will make one or two minor transactions to and from the main account to authenticate it if you pick bank transmission. If you decide to use a credit card, a screenshot of the card is required.
Invest in Cryptocurrency. Coinbase provides payment details and the total amount of cryptocurrency purchased prior to transaction acceptance. The amount of cryptocurrency purchased will be assigned to the Coinbase wallet after approval.
Coinbase is now regarded as one of the most secure platforms available. First and foremost, it was founded in the United States of America and must abide by all applicable state and federal laws. Second, it engages in active negotiations with regulators to ensure that original economic policy and associated regulations are easily available.
Furthermore, Coinbase has received significant investments from high-ranking allies such as the Bank of Tokyo and BBVA, bolstering its legitimacy.
After reviewing the data shown above, it is evident that cryptocurrency aficionados are looking forward to participating in upcoming cryptocurrency ICOs, and their numbers are increasing. Overall, Ethereum is growing, and new projects are springing up all the time. But one thing is certain: ERC-20 tokens are becoming increasingly important parts of the cryptocurrency ecosystem.